Cashing out before the crash

The cash-out button is the single most important control in Mostbet Aviator. The moment you tap it, your payout is locked in at your stake multiplied by whatever the multiplier reads at that exact instant. Bet NPR 500 and cash out at 3.00x, and NPR 1,500 lands in your balance immediately. The multiplier can climb far beyond that — the ceiling sits at a remarkable 10000x — but the plane can also vanish in an instant crash at 1.00x or even lower, wiping your stake before you have any chance to react. There is no grace period and no undo. Timing is everything, and the outcome is determined by a provably fair random process, not by how fast your fingers move. Auto-cashout, covered in the features section, lets you pre-set a target so the game exits for you automatically, which removes the hesitation that costs players their stake when the multiplier climbs and greed overrides judgment. Whether you prefer to tap manually or rely on automation, the honest reality is the same: miss the moment, and the round is over with nothing to show for it.

How provably fair rounds work

Every round of Aviator Mostbet plays out through a provably fair system you can verify yourself. Three inputs combine to fix the crash point before the round begins: a server seed generated by Mostbet, a client seed from your browser, and a round seed shared across all players at the table. SHA-256 hashing ties them together into a single output that determines the result. Once the round ends, you can check the hash and confirm the number was never changed.

Verifying a Round Yourself

Opening the round history inside Mostbet Aviator takes only a few taps. Navigate to the game's results panel, select any completed round, and you will see three values listed: the server seed, the client seed, and the round seed. Copy all three, then paste them into any free SHA-256 hashing tool available online. The output you receive should match the hash that was published before that round started — if it does, the multiplier was never touched. This process works for every round ever played, so a bettor in Kathmandu can audit a result from last week just as easily as one from a minute ago. SHA-256 hashing is a one-way cryptographic function, meaning even Spribe cannot reverse-engineer a different multiplier from the same seeds. The math is public, the seeds are permanent, and the verification is yours to run whenever you choose.
